Wanted: Cowboy Poets
OSU Library hosts National Cowboy Poetry Week Event
April 12, 2006For Immediate Release
STILLWATER - The OSU Library is hosting its first National Cowboy Poetry Week event and is seeking performers to recite original or classic selections of cowboy poetry and songs.
The event will take place April 19 at 8 p.m. in the Peggy V. Helmerich Browsing Room of the OSU Library. It is free and open to the public. Guests will be invited to vote on their favorite performer.
Assessment Librarian Karen Neurohr is coordinating the event. “Cowboy Poetry as a genre is an important oral tradition," she said. "It preserves our Western heritage and the values of the American cowboy and cowgirl.”
This event is sponsored by the OSU Library, OSU Rodeo Association and the OSU Rodeo Association Booster Club.
